Leak Somewhere

Hey all,

I was just curious if anyone has experianced this. I washed my 2002 boxster today after driving it for 3 hours, of that 3 hours I had the AC on for about 2 hours. The passenger floor was damp. I do not think its from washing the car, but it is possible. Anyone else experiance this where it was an AC leak or a actual leak from washing the car. The car is under warranty so ill give it to them to look at but it would be nice if anyone out there has an idea what it can be before I take it in.

Hi,

My guess is that your AC Drain is plugged. You need to locate this under the Car and clean it by running a piece of wire carefully up through it to dislodge the debris (don't get your face right in there as water may come gushing out once the clog is removed). See the attached diagram. Hope this helps...
